University of Denver — Civil Litigation Clinic

Legal Aid · Colorado · Free

DU Sturm Law students under licensed supervision handle parental responsibilities, civil protection orders, and Title VII employment cases for women who qualify. The clinic runs during fall and spring semesters at the DU campus on Evans Avenue. Intake is competitive; apply early in each semester for a chance to be matched.
